
Explainer videos
Promotional explainer videos can be a great way to increase conversions. These short videos are designed to explain the features and functions of a product. It is important to understand your target audience in order to create an effective explainer video. You should also focus on developing a video that connects with your target audience emotionally. It is also important to choose the right platform and time for your video to be launched. Some companies prefer to launch video in the afternoon, while others prefer it to be launched during daylight hours. A good SEO strategy will also help to increase the effectiveness of your explainer videos.
Regardless of whether you're producing an explainer video to promote a product or service, you'll need to know your audience. Your video should clearly explain your purpose and address their concerns. It should also answer any questions they may have. This will make it easier to communicate with prospects. The first step is to create an overall concept and unique value proposition. You'll then need to develop a script. It's a good idea to have the resources and talent necessary to produce an explainer film.

Video demonstrations of products
eCommerce websites are incomplete without product videos. They help to generate website traffic, signups, contact information, and purchase action. They can also include product demonstrations and explanations. Videos can be used as testimonials and advertising. Videos are being used more often by companies to increase sales and brand awareness.
A great video should excite the viewer. It should look professional and include relevant titles, text, graphics, and graphics. It should have the appropriate animations and transitions. Also, ensure that audio and music are appropriate to the product. In videos, you should avoid copyrighted material.

Online video tutorials
You can learn new skills and techniques online with video tutorials. These tutorials are easy to watch and can help you demonstrate a task or product in a practical way. This content can help increase your traffic and strengthen relationships with your customers.
It is important to be knowledgeable about the product before you can create a tutorial video. This will allow you to identify common problems and avoid them. It's important to know why people might be interested. Also, you should know the product's features and function so you can clearly explain them.

Keywords Included in Your Title
The title of your press release is often the most important part of the document. It is the first part that search engines can see, so it should grab attention immediately.
The best titles include keywords related to your product or service. For example, if your business sells custom-made wedding dress, you might use words like "bridal gowns", "wedding dresses", or "customized wedding dresses".
